    The highlight of this route is definitely the picturesque Tobelsee – a little treasure on earth!

    This hike takes you past idyllically located alpine pasture huts, magnificently blooming alpine rose slopes, and to the beautifully situated Tobelsee. In good weather, the Tobelsee is the photo spot par excellence, as the striking Drei Türme are reflected in it.

    At the Tilisunahütte, you should definitely try a dish with the Montafon specialty Muntafuner Sura Kees.

  • Directions

    You start the hike at the Berggasthof Grabs and follow the meadow path to Hochegga, which is initially somewhat steep. Then the path leads right onto a wider forest road, which you leave after about 15 minutes (from the beautifully located Sennalpe Alpila). You now go left through the foothills of the Tschaggunser Mittagspitze over Mottabella to the Tobelalpe, moderately uphill. Here, turning left again, the mountain path continues uphill through alpine rose slopes to the magnificently located Tobelsee. With a bit of luck with the weather and calm winds, the Drei Türme are reflected in the enchanting mountain lake.

    After a short steep climb, the Schwarzhornsattel is reached from here. Now it goes down into a gravel cirque below the rocky slopes of the Schwarzhorn. A short counter ascent follows, and over the further high plateau of the Ried, the Tilisunahütte is reached. The Tilisunahütte lies above the lake of the same name with the Tilisuna Seehorn. The view from the hut terrace shows the massive rock walls of the Weißplatte. The OeAV hut is located at the junction of several long-distance hiking trails and is also popular as a starting point for climbing the Sulzfluh.

    Among the many hiking options, you choose the descent route along the lake path and the Herrawegli into the original Gampadelstal. For this, you go back about 10 minutes on the ascent path, then turn right and hike down to the Tilisunasee on the Walseralp lake path. For a small section, we can accompany the babbling outflow of the Tilisunasee. Then the descent continues steeply and stony to the left down to the Walseralpe. The rocky formation of the Tschaggunser Mittagspitze comes increasingly into view. The subsequent narrow Herrawegli is less rocky and leads down to the Gampadelsalpen. At the first hut, turn left onto the carriage road and follow it downhill. You follow the well-marked paths of the Ziegerberg back to Tschagguns.

    The regional buses operate throughout Montafon. The main lines run every half hour from Schruns train station.

    Bus stop at the start of the route: Latschau Golmerbahn/ line 601

    Bus stop at the end of the route: Tschagguns Gemeindeamt/ line 601

    Arrival by train to Montafon

    From Bludenz station, the Montafon railway runs hourly (partially every half hour). There are also direct connections from Lindau (D) or from Bregenz.

    Approach:

    Take the A14 to the Bludenz/Montafon exit and continue on the Montafonerstraße L188 to Tschagguns. Via Tschagguns you reach the elevated Latschau.
